Upgrades (free?) are an unrealistic hope for most frequent flyers. And less for infrequent flyers. Upgrades policies on USA and non USA airlines are vastly different. With non USA airlines expect to travel in the seat you purchase. Cross airline upgrades a magnitude harder. Star has cross airline upgrade scheme that requires a high priced base fare. So useless for most people. Oneworld have a trial going AA upgrade with AA ff miles on QF flights.

You have a multitude of ffp's. Looks like when you flew a new airline you joined the ffp. Airlines have frequent flyer partners. Be careful about expiry
Oneworld
  • QR
  • BA
  • QF
QR & BA both use avios and are very close commercially. Can move avios between QR BA IB EI AY.
From a QR ff account can see/use BA avios (and the other way)
Better to concentrate on one Oneworld ffp and let the others die. However QF< --- > QR ff earning can low or even nil. So may be QF and QR. If could get status a little harder to pick a ffp, depending on airlines flown.

VA is partner of Qatar QR, UA and others. Are VA codeshares on some trans Tasman AirNZ flights (none from ZQN)

Lounge access come with mid-top level status or business class. But nowadays some low cost business fares do not get lounge access. Qatar QR are a leader in this depreciation of benefits.
